Macro Winds and the Fed Effect
Interest rate expectations remain the elephant in the room for all risk assets, including crypto. When the US Federal Reserve signals a pause or pivot toward rate cuts, liquidity tends to flow back into high-beta assets like Ethereum. Conversely, hawkish whispers can crush risk appetite overnight. Right now, traders are parsing every Fed speech and inflation print for clues.
On-Chain Activity and Network Demand
Ethereum's fundamentals tell a story of resilience. Transaction counts, active addresses, and stablecoin settlement volume continue to climb, proving the network is far from dormant. Layer-2 scaling solutions like Arbitrum, Optimism, and Base are absorbing more activity, driving fees down while boosting overall throughput. Healthy network usage typically underpins long-term price strength.
Pro tip: Watch the ETH gas fees and Layer-2 TVL (total value locked) — when they spike together, it often signals renewed demand that eventually shows up on the price chart.
ETF Flows and Institutional Appetite
Spot Ethereum ETFs have opened a new gateway for institutional capital. Daily inflows and outflows now act as a real-time sentiment gauge, with consistent positive flows often translating to buying pressure. After a strong debut phase, flows have cooled, but every fresh wave of interest can jolt the market awake.

Long-Term Holders vs. Short-Term Hunters
Long-term believers often use dollar-cost averaging to smooth out volatility, buying fixed amounts at regular intervals regardless of price. Short-term traders, meanwhile, thrive on catalysts and momentum, using tight risk management to capitalize on intraday chaos. Both approaches work — but only when matched to your risk tolerance and timeline.
